FYJC Fee Structure
Particulars | Regular Students | Regular Students (with IT) | Girls Eligible for Freeship | Girls Eligible for Freeship (with IT) |
---|---|---|---|---|
Tuition Fees | 240 | 240 | 0 | 0 |
Admission Fees | 20 | 20 | 0 | 0 |
Term Fees | 40 | 40 | 0 | 0 |
ID Card Fees | 25 | 25 | 25 | 25 |
Exam Fees | 10 | 10 | 10 | 10 |
Library Deposit |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 |
IT Subject | 0 | 8600 | 0 | 8600 |
Application Fees | 100 | 100 | 100 | 100 |
Total | 435 | 9035 | 135 | 8735 |
Note: For FYJC, IT fees of Rs.8600 are to be paid online after subject allocation.

Cancellation and Refund Policy
Cancellation and Refund Policy for SVKM's Narsee Monjee College of Commerce and Economics:
1. Mode of Refund of Fees
- Before the starting of the Academic Year:
- In the event of a withdrawal of admission before the start of the academic year, the institute would make a refund of tuition, term and laboratory fees, and library deposits if any. And this is not taken into account for refundable in regard to admission fee.
- FYJC Classes Reasoning:
- The academic year is said to commence from the eighth working day post SSC result declaration.
- After the academic year begins:
- In case of withdrawal of admission by a student after the beginning of an academic year, the institute retains in full all the admission, term and laboratory fees. Library deposits are refundable.
The tuition fee is retained only for month(s) from the date the academic year commences upto the date of withdrawal. Tuition fee for remaining months of the term would be refundable.
2. Refund of Fees as per University Circular (No. UG / 412 of 2008)
- Eligibility : Candidates who are undergoing the undergraduate courses in Government or Government-aided or unaided affiliated colleges and institutions.
- Refund Procedure Refund after cancellation of admission-If a written request for cancellation of admission has been submitted, the refund will be initiated within 30 days after the date of cancellation.
3. Fee Deduction on Admission Cancellation (as per Table-1)
Refund Policy and Deductions Based on Timing of Withdrawal:
Time of Withdrawal | Deduction Amount |
---|---|
Prior to the start of the academic term | Rs.500 lump sum |
Up to 20 days after the start of the academic term | 20% of total fees |
From 21st to 50th day after the start of the academic term | 30% of total fees |
From 51st to 80th day after the start of the academic term | 50% of total fees |
From 81st to 110th day after the start of the academic term | 60% of total fees |
Beyond 110 days after the start of the academic term | 100% of total fees (no refund) |
This policy ensures fair processing of refunds based on the timing of withdrawal and offers clarity on fees retained and refunded based on specific criteria.
Courses & Fees
Fees for AY 2024-2025 at Narsee Monjee College of Commerce and Economics:
Program | Fees for Maharashtra Board Students (Rs.) | Fees for Other Board Students (Rs.) |
---|---|---|
FYBCOM | 13,750 | 14,470 |
FYBMS | 55,000 | 55,720 |
FYBAF | 55,000 | 55,720 |
FYBFM | 55,000 | 55,720 |
FYBSc IT | 60,500 | 61,220 |
FYBMF (B.Com Hons) | 1,26,500 | 1,27,220 |
FYBCom (Economics) | 55,000 | 55,720 |
FYBCom (Economics & Analytics) | 1,04,500 | 1,05,220 |
M.Com (Accounts & Auditing) | 36,790 | 37,510 |
M.Com (Banking & Finance) | 36,790 | 37,510 |
M.Com (Business Management) | 36,790 | 37,510 |
Post Graduate Refund of Fees
Refund Guidelines:
- Cancellation and Return of Documents:
- The student may cancel admission and get a refund. The documents will be returned within 48 working hours or on the same day.
- Non-refundable Tuition Fees:
- All fees are paid in the amount for refund.
- All payments made to group insurance and University share fees, such as Vice-Chancellor fund, University sports and cultural activities fees, E-charge, Disaster Management Fund, Exam Fee, and Enrolment fee paid prior to the date of cancellation are non-refundable.
- The fees for Identity card, Library card, admission form, prospectus, enrolment, and any other course-related fee paid after the start of the term are non-refundable.
- Refundable Deposits:
- All refundable deposits, including Laboratory, Caution Money, and Library deposits, will be refunded in full at the time of withdrawal.
Ordinances Regarding Refund of Fees for M.Com. Class:
- Registration Fees: The post-graduate course registration fee is not refunded once paid.
- Tuition Fees:
- In case the student cancels admission but does not attend any lectures, seminars, or practical sessions, tuition fees will be returned to the student with a 25% deduction on account of administrative charges. Application for refund has to be submitted within 15 days after lectures have commenced in the academic year.
- If a student cancels admission from one course and joins another course at the same university, he or she will be refunded the tuition fee less 25 percent administrative charges. The application for this refund must be submitted within 15 days from the date of lectures having commenced in respect of the new course.
- Refund of College Deposit: The application for refund of the college deposit shall be made within one year from the date when the student ceases to be a student of the college. Otherwise, the college shall forfeit the deposit amount if no application has been made within the said time.
